# Build Provenance: Incremental Rebuilds on Mosswire

Quick primer: Mosswire only rebuilds pages whose content hash changed, so "why didn't my page update?" usually means the source hash matched. Every incremental run writes a provenance record — which inputs, which template version, which cache entries it reused. If output looks stale, don't nuke the cache first; check the provenance log. Each record is keyed by the token that appears below.

build token for fafof-tageg: htk21_f30a3062ec5a0972b3bbf

## Tuning

Splitglass renders diffs for files up to several hundred megabytes by chunking input and virtualizing the viewport. Most installs work fine with defaults, but repositories with generated artifacts may need larger chunk sizes and a higher worker count. Raising the chunk size reduces seek overhead at the cost of memory; raising workers helps on multi-core hosts. Adjust one knob at a time and re-run the bench suite. The current defaults are listed below.

tuning constants:
THRESHOLDS = {
    "prawyn": 223,
    "holius": 1008,
    "gorys": 125,
    "belael": 155,
    "casok": 624,
    "gilix": 116,
    "oliiel": 1021,
}

**Handover: GraphLoom maintenance (Petra → Odran)**

Welcome aboard. GraphLoom is our dependency graph visualizer — it ingests lockfiles nightly and renders the service map the platform team looks at every Monday. The renderer is stable; the ingest worker is the fragile part and occasionally chokes on circular dev-dependencies, in which case you just requeue the job. Layout tuning lives in the weights file; don't touch it without telling the Marsh Hollow team. The worker boots with the config values below.

settings of fahag-haduf:
[ulaox]
port = 8443
region = south-2
host = ulaox.lumiccorp.internal
timeout_ms = 500
retries = 8

## SQL Linting

All SQL files at Bramblegate must pass `sqlcheck` before merge. Rules enforce uppercase keywords, explicit column lists (no `SELECT *`), and snake_case identifiers. The linter validates schema references against a live shadow database, so it needs network access during CI and local runs. Before your first run, configure the linter's schema probe with the connection string below.

primary connection of fajog-bageg = clickhouse://tamion_svc:0nS8bDSETpHjj2@db-cbc5.nelvrocorp.example:5432/nordor